The Cleveland Institute of Music is situated in the culturally rich University Circle neighborhood of Cleveland, Ohio, a city in the Midwest region of the United States. The Institute's address is 11021 East Boulevard, Cleveland, OH 44106-1776, and it is conveniently located near several prominent cultural institutions.
